I can’t wait to see a borderless West Africa – Abeiku Santana

-

Media personality Abeiku Santana also known as Mr Tourism has said that he cannot wait to see a borderless West African Region.

The tourism expert was commenting on a statement made by the France Ambassador to Ghana Ms Anne Sophie-Ave that a single visa for the Economic Community of West Africa States (ECOWAS) could increase tourist visits to Ghana and spur economic growth.

In a reply to that statement, Abeiku Santana said that currently, ECOWAS countries have closed their land borders to some member states and it is virtually impossible to travel to some West African countries by flight within a day.

He then urged West African leaders to wake up because tourism is the game changer and one of the surest ways to poverty alleviation.

Abeiku Santana added that the leaders of ECOWAS must rethink about the ideal objectives and definitions of the economic community of West African States as it claims.
